As a niche tourist city in Jiangsu, Zhejiang, and Shanghai, Taizhou is suitable for special forces-style one-day punch-in tours, as well as for two-day visits to experience the local leisurely slow life! Guangxiao Temple costs 20, free on the first and fifteenth days of each month. After having morning tea, the first stop is Guangxiao Temple. When in Taizhou, of course, you should visit the temple, after all, Taizhou is the 'Tsinghua and Peking University' of Buddhist studies. It is the most grand and historic temple locally, and those who like temples must go! Qiao Garden is free, no reservation required. After visiting Guangxiao Temple, walk about 1 kilometer to reach the second stop, Qiao Garden. Qiao Garden is known as the 'Number One Garden in Huai Left', and although it is not as famous as the gardens in Suzhou and Yangzhou, the landscaping inside is also unique and worth a visit. Shuidong Street is free. After visiting the two attractions, it's almost lunchtime, and you can find food on Shuidong Street, where there are many delicious shops. Locally recommended ones include: Shao's Fried Food, Niu Niu Shengjian, Skewer Fragrance, Liu's Old Goose, etc. Nanshan Vinaya Temple: Free, no reservation required. After lunch, you can go to Nanshan Vinaya Temple. The temple is not big, and there are few people on non-holidays, suitable for a leisurely stroll, and it's very beautiful for taking pictures! Mei Garden is free, scan the code to enter. It is close to Nanshan Vinaya Temple, and after visiting there, you can come here. Mei Garden is a memorial hall dedicated to Mr. Mei Lanfang. Here you can learn about the life and outstanding artistic achievements of Mr. Mei. Old Street: Free to visit. Opposite Mei Garden, after visiting Mei Garden, come to this pedestrian street, where there are many local delicacies, and you can experience the atmosphere of this city. Night tour of Fengcheng River: $60. Walk to the Wanghai Tower ticket office, buy and exchange tickets at the entrance, and you can take a painted boat to tour Fengcheng River at night. The boat departs at seven o'clock in the evening, with one trip per hour, lasting about 35-40 minutes, with commentary on the cultural history of Taizhou throughout the journey. There are Peking opera performances on the shore, and it is recommended to sit on the right side facing the bow for a better view. When in Taizhou, you must experience the morning tea! Guo's Morning Tea: A local morning tea shop that has been open for a long time, it has recently become popular again due to check-ins on Wulala, it is recommended to go early when in Taizhou, so you don't have to queue, recommended crab roe meat buns! Hui Bin Lou Morning Tea: A well-known old morning tea shop, very busy, recommended scalded dry silk, crab roe buns, fish soup noodles. Gu Yue Lou Morning Tea: Also a morning tea shop recommended by locals, no pitfalls!
